About Therabox.

The glow up from the inside out.

Each month features different products and there are several levels you can subscribe to. The more you buy the more you save. Once you subscribe, you can always cancel your subscription at any time.

Here are the subscription prices from highest to lowest (per month):

  • Month-to-month subscription: $39.99
  • 3-month prepay: $113.97 ($37.99/mo)
  • 6-month prepay: $215.94 ($35.99/mo)
  • 12-month prepay: $419.88 ($34.99/mo)

The boxes ship worldwide and you pay a flat shipping fee of $4.99 plus an additional fee if it’s international.

The boxes ship between the 24th and 29th of the month. They recommend that you order yours before the shipping dates so that you don’t miss out on the products if they run out.

I waited until a couple of days to order my very first box before the delivery date, on the 22nd, and received it a couple of days into the next month.

They don’t deliver until later in the month so that you can enjoy your products for the entire month. After the boxes are shipped, you get an email notification, and you are given a link to track your box.

Though the boxes are between $34.99 – $39.99 a month, the products by themselves are worth up to $195. So you get a lot of bang for your buck.

What’s inside.

According to the website, you get 6-8 wellness products per box. I received 8 in mine.

Here are the items that were inside the box that I ordered in June. Just remember that the items change every month.

Therabox review - book.

“Home Sweet Home Grown” book about gardening by Robyn Jasko. This is a tiny book that is packed with information about how to plan, grow, harvest, store, can, and cook your homegrown produce.

Therabox review - instant French manicure nails.

French Manicure Nail wraps by Ma Soiree. You get instant gorgeous nails for special occasions or any time you want beautiful nails in a pinch.

Therabox matcha green tea.

“Everyday Matcha” organic matcha green tea by Rishi. There is approximately 1 ounce of delicious green matcha tea inside of this container. Drinking it regularly can help you glow up from the inside.

Therabox lip balm.

Watermelon Lipsicle lip balm by INMO Beauty. This lip balm not only smells good and keeps your lips hydrated, it also changes color when the temperature changes.

Therabox body scrub.

Lavender Take A Breather Sugar Scrub. This scrub smells good, feels invigorating, and made my skin soft & smooth. One caveat, it can attract ants because it contains sugar. So keep it sealed in an airtight container.

Therabox face cleanser.

Truffle Therapy Morning Dew skin cleanser by Skin & Co Roma. This golden skin cleanser not only feels great, it also smells wonderful and washes off very easily.

Therabox face serum.

Nourish Mantra Facial Serum by Urban Rani. This serum made my skin look great and the serum glides smoothly onto your skin for easy application.

Therabox scrub and headband.

Facial Scrub and Headband by Willow Collective. I have not tried this product yet, but the texture is very soft and the headband is easy to use.
